Job Description

Our client, a well-established, high-volume gastroenterology practice with a strong presence in Suffolk County, Long Island, is hiring a Gastroenterologist . This practice offers a unique opportunity for a dedicated gastroenterologist to join a respected team committed to providing exceptional patient care while maintaining a healthy work-life balance. With nearly 40 years of community presence, the practice emphasizes physician autonomy, supportive infrastructure, and long-term career growth.

Responsibilities

  • Conduct outpatient GI consultations and procedures, managing a high patient volume efficiently within a supportive environment.
  • Collaborate with a dedicated Physician Assistant (PA) and clinical support staff to ensure streamlined patient care, administrative processes, and follow-up communication.
  • Perform procedures at the affiliated ambulatory surgery center, supporting the practice's high procedural volume.
  • Maintain adherence to practice standards and contribute to a positive practice environment, with potential for long-term partnership and ownership opportunities.

Requirements

  • Board-certified or board-eligible in Gastroenterology.
  • Minimum of 4 years of prior experience in outpatient GI practice, with preference for candidates familiar with high-volume outpatient settings.
  • Strong clinical decision-making skills, excellent communication, and teamwork orientation.
  • Ability to work independently, leveraging dedicated clinical support to minimize administrative burdens.
  • Commitment to building a long-term relationship within an established practice.
  • Additional beneficial qualities include experience with endoscopic procedures, proficiency with RVU-based productivity models, and interest in long-term partnership opportunities.

Some Of The Benefits

  • Competitive base salary
  • No weekend work, no hospital rounds, and no call responsibilities, fostering excellent work-life balance.
  • Four-day work week, with approximately 36–40 hours per week.
  • Supportive clinical infrastructure, including a dedicated PA for each physician, handling preparation, documentation, and administrative follow-up.
  • Opportunities for significant RVU-based bonuses and earnings.
  • Comprehensive benefits package, including 100% health insurance, vision coverage, family coverage, and a 3% employer 401(k) contribution.
  • Potential partnership after approximately two years, with options for buy-in or bonus-based share acquisition, offering long-term growth and ownership.
